Ipswich Corporation Transport Leyland Atlantean buses, Crown Street, Ipswich, circa 1968. Ipswich Atlanteans 73 & 75 in original condition. The building behind Bus 73 is "Electric House", taken over by the Corporation's Electric Supply business in the 1930s. When the trolleybuses started using this location regularly from late 1936 they displayed the destination "Electric House" and this remained the case until the 1980s. (Until nationalization of the electric supply industry in 1948 town's trolleybus system was a subsidiary part of the Electric Supply business).
